Table of Contents

Introduction 1. Preliminaries 2. The simplicial and conceptual versions of the Segal machine 3. The homotopical version of the Segal machine 4. The generalized Segal machine 5. The generalized operadic machine 6. The equivalence between the Segal and operadic machines 7. Proofs of technical results about the operadic machine 8. Proofs of technical results about the Segal machine 9. General topological groups and compact Lie groups 10. Epilogue: Model categorical interpretations A. Bearding functors $\mathscr {D}\longrightarrow G\mathscr {U}_*$ B. Realization of levelwise $G$-cofibrations and $G$-equivalences
